Applicazioni terminali per verificà e prestazioni MySQL

Qualchì tempu fà vi aghju mostratu alcuni cumandamenti cù i quali puderanu gestisce un servitore MySQL, creà utilizatori, travaglià cù basi di dati, ecc. Ebbè, in st'articulu vi mustraraghju alcune applicazioni chì pudete aduprà in u terminal per vede cumu e dumande sò nantu à u servitore MySQL, vale à dì, verificate e prestazioni di MySQL, vedi e dumande in corsu, ecc.

U mo cima

Ti n'arricordi cima o allora htop chì serve da monitoru di u sistema in terminal? Bene, mytop hè stata listessa ma per MySQL

Duvete prima installallu, per questa ricerca in u vostru repositoriu è installà u pacchettu chjamatu mytop:

In Debian, Ubuntu o derivati ​​seria

sudo apt-get install mytop

Una volta installati l'anu eseguitu ma benintesa, devenu specificà u nome d'utilizatore, a password è l'IP di u servitore MySQL, per esempiu, supponendu ch'elli gestinu mytop nant'à u listessu servitore cù SSH o qualcosa di simile, supponendu chì l'utente sia root è a password sia t00r ... allora seria:

mytop -u root -p t00r

mytop

Cumu pudete vede in l'immagine mytop ci dà diverse informazioni:

  • Statistiche di filetti in usu
  • SQL dumanni
  • Quantu tempu u serviziu funziona
  • Carica o cunsumu
  • Dumanda IP
  • Utente chì face a dumanda
  • Tempu ... ecc

MyTop hè un prugramma scrittu in Perl, hè una ottima opzione per verificà cumu faci u nostru servitore MySQL.

Innotop

Questu hè installatu per difettu quandu installemu u servitore MySQL, dunque avemu solu da eseguisce, passendu cum'è cù mytop u nome d'utilizatore è a password:

innotop -u usuario -p password -h ip-del-servidor

Assuming chì l'utilizatore hè root, a password hè t00r è chì eseguemu u cumandimu da SSH in u stessu servitore:

innotop -u root -p t00r

innotop_1

Cumu pudete vede, ci dà informazioni interessanti, dati entranti è uscenti, carica, portata o usu di u cache, ecc.

mysqladmin

Di questu Aghju digià parlatu cun voi in un altru postTuttavia, ricordate chì cù u cumandimu seguente pudemu vede informazioni nantu à u servitore MySQL:

mysqladmin -u usuario -p password version

Assumendu dinò, chì l'utente hè root è a password hè t00r, seria:

mysqladmin -u root -p version

È ci dumanderà a password ... allora truvemu qualcosa cusì:

mysqladmin

Quì vedemu a versione di MySQL, u numeru di fili chì travaglianu, u tippu di cunnessione, u tempu di vita di serviziu, ecc.

Fin

Se cercate un bonu strumentu per monitorà e prestazioni è u funziunamentu di u vostru servitore MySQL, vi raccomandu mytop e innotop.

Unu mostra infurmazioni chì l'altru ùn, entrambe sò in realtà eccellenti opzioni, secondu ciò chì ci vole à rivedere, queste saranu più chè abbastanza.

Ebbè hè quì chì va u postu.


U cuntenutu di l'articulu aderisce à i nostri principii di etica edituriale. Per signalà un errore cliccate quì.

2 cumenti, lasciate i toi

Lasciate u vostru cummentariu

U vostru indirizzu email ùn esse publicatu.

*

*

  1. Responsabile di i dati: Miguel Ángel Gatón
  2. Scopu di i dati: Cuntrolla SPAM, gestione di cumenti.
  3. Legitimazione: U vostru accunsentu
  4. Cumunicazione di i dati: I dati ùn seranu micca cumunicati à terzi, eccettu per obbligazione legale.
  5. Archiviazione di dati: Base di dati ospitata da Occentus Networks (UE)
  6. Diritti: In ogni mumentu pudete limità, recuperà è cancellà e vostre informazioni.

  1.   Jorge cano dijo

    bonu travagliu, questu ùn sapia micca.

  2.   Edo dijo

    È per postgress?